A92268.评委打分
入门
官方
通过率:0%
时间限制:1.00s
内存限制:128MB
题目描述
给定 n 个正整数分数,去掉一个最高分,去掉一个最低分(若最高/最低分有多个,仅去掉其中一个),对剩余 n−2 个分数求平均值,并输出保留两位小数的结果。
输入格式
第一行包含一个整数 n(表示分数个数)。
第二行包含 n 个正整数,分别表示每个分数。
输出格式
输出一行,一个实数,表示去掉一个最高分与一个最低分后剩余分数的平均值,保留两位小数(例如 97.50)。
输入输出样例
输入#1
3 1 2 3
输出#1
2.00
输入#2
7 10 10 10 1 1 5 5
输出#2
7.75
说明/提示
- 3≤n≤2×105
- 每个分数为正整数,记作 ai,1≤ai≤109
- 允许分数相同;若最高分或最低分出现多次,仅删除其中一个。
- 平均分的计算公式为用总分除以个数。